Description

- robust design: can fly in low turbulence conditions - very low noise pattern ( under 50 dB) - simple logistics: no part is longer than 12m. Can be transported in a 12m trailer on normal roads - operation costs about 120 EUR/hour OPS version Elektra Eagle OPS can be operated conventionally by a regular pilot or an autopilot for the entire flight from takeoff to landing. The solar system allows for extending the flight endurance and range. UAS version The Elektra eagle UAS (unmanned) is based on the OPS version. Removing some parts like the instrument panel, flight controls, canopy, seat and safety belts reduces the aircraft weight by 20 kg allowing for increasing the payload or battery capacity. The UAS version is designed to fly multiday missions. Redundancy Dual redundant solar-powered Elektra Solar HPD-32D motor unit impresses near-zero-emissions, low noise and reliable operation. Triple redundant Elektra Solar autopilot (power supply, sensors & flight control computer) and double redundant actuators ensure absolute safety for fully autonomous flight missions.
